Job Overview
The Maintenance Planner will be responsible for overseeing the maintenance planning process and for interfacing with the MRO Group for their procurement, inventory management, and distribution of parts necessary to support production and packaging equipment. This role will ensure operational efficiency, with a focus on minimizing downtime, optimizing maintenance costs, and ensuring parts availability for scheduled and unscheduled maintenance activities.
Safety- Promote and enforce Pactiv Evergreen’s safety culture by ensuring zero safety issues in the plant.
- Monitor and enforce compliance with plant safety policies, ensuring proper equipment maintenance and safe practices.
- Ensure the correct safety documentation is utilized, in accordance with company policies.
- Own and manage the CMMS asset hierarchy and preventative maintenance schedules for all facilities, production lines, and support equipment, including packaging systems, material handling, and automation equipment.
- Oversee daily CMMS work order management, including assignment to available maintenance personnel, reviewing work completion, and ensuring timely closure of work orders.
- Collaborate with maintenance, production, and engineering teams to plan, schedule, and execute planned maintenance work, with the goal of maximizing equipment uptime while minimizing costs.
- Package planned work orders into parts kits and ensure availability of required materials before work begins, in coordination with the storeroom team.
- Accurately estimate labor, materials, and equipment costs for all planned maintenance activities.
- Assist in CMMS planning and execution for capital projects and plant upgrades.
- Lead weekly maintenance scheduling meetings with engineering, maintenance, and production teams to ensure work is properly prioritized and resources are allocated effectively.
- Utilize MTBF and root cause analysis methods to drive continuous improvement and eliminate equipment failures.
- Communicate with the MRO Team to help facilitate the procurement, inventory, and management of all parts and materials required for production and maintenance.
- Collaborate with vendors to ensure parts and equipment components adhere to the appropriate technical standards.
- Ensure that parts retrieved from MRO storage are assigned to the appropriate work order.
- Regularly assess parts inventory levels, ensuring critical spares are stocked and non-essential items are minimized.
- Utilize advanced Excel skills to manage and analyze data related to maintenance planning, parts inventory, cost control, and performance tracking.
- Use Excel to create detailed reports and dashboards that track parts usage, maintenance schedules, work order statuses, and costs.
- Leverage Excel functions (VLOOKUP, Pivot Tables, Conditional Formatting, etc.) to identify trends and provide actionable insights that improve efficiency and reduce maintenance costs.
